Anyone know if this thing can be cut to accommodate the standard Denali.
If you look at this link that compare the two, looks like the only difference in the two is a shorter flex pipe that goes from the cat to the muffler. If you weld or know someone who does I would imagine it's pretty easy to make fit :shrug:
